What is an Accelerator Cable?


The accelerator cable, also known as the throttle cable, is a critical component in lawn mowers that controls the engine's speed. It connects the throttle control lever, which is usually located on the mower's handle, to the carburetor or engine's throttle mechanism. When the operator pulls the throttle lever, the cable pulls on the throttle plate, increasing or decreasing the engine's RPM (revolutions per minute) accordingly. This allows for precise control over the mower's speed, making it easier to navigate different types of terrain and grass thickness.

Common Issues with Accelerator Cables


Despite its importance, the accelerator cable can experience several issues over time. Here are some of the most common problems


1. Cable Fraying or Breakage Continuous use can lead to wear and tear. Frayed cables can impair performance, while a complete break will render the mower inoperable.

2. Binding Sometimes, the cable can become bound or kinked due to improper installation or physical damage. This binding can prevent the throttle from adjusting properly, leading to unstable engine performance.


3. Corrosion Depending on usage and environmental factors, the accelerator cable can corrode. This corrosion can inhibit smooth movement, affecting speed control.


4. Improper Adjustment If the cable is not adjusted correctly, it may not fully engage the throttle, resulting in inadequate engine speed and performance issues.


Tips for Maintenance and Replacement


To ensure the proper function of the accelerator cable, regular maintenance is essential. Here are some tips


- Routine Inspections Periodically check the cable for signs of fraying, binding, or corrosion. Early detection can prevent more significant issues down the line.


- Clean Connections Keeping the throttle control lever and the carburetor clean can help prevent dirt and debris from affecting the cable’s operation.


- Lubrication Occasionally lubricating the cable can help it move more freely, reducing the risk of binding.


- Replacement If the cable shows significant wear or if it breaks, replacing it promptly is crucial for maintaining mower performance. When replacing the accelerator cable, ensure you purchase the correct part specific to your lawn mower model.
